Are you gearing up for the AutoCAD Certification? Let’s talk about something you'll definitely encounter—a common question relating to plot settings. Trust me, mastering this command can give you an edge during your test. So, which command lets you change the plot settings of a drawing?

Options can be a bit confusing, right? You've got these choices:

  • A. Go to the "Print" menu
  • B. Type "PLOT" in the command line
  • C. Access "Page Setup Manager"
  • D. Go to big A and select "Print"

You might instinctively lean towards one of the other options, but the answer here is D: Go to big A and select "Print." Yup, that big ole ‘A’ up there is your gateway to successfully altering plot settings.

Now, you might wonder, “Why is this option so special?” This method gives you comprehensive access to manage various aspects linked to the plotting process. From selecting your printer to adjusting paper sizes and setting plot scales—it's all consolidated in a user-friendly interface. It’s like having a Swiss Army knife for all your printing needs.

The interesting part is when you use this main application menu, you're effectively navigating through options that lead you to the exact functions needed. It’s neat, tidy, and, let's be honest, super convenient. You get to visualize all the changes before you hit that print button—no surprises, no stress.

While other methods, like just typing ‘PLOT’ at the command line or using the “Page Setup Manager,” are valid, they don’t enable you to transform your plot settings in an integrated manner.
